What Is an Amortisation Schedule?
An amortisation schedule is a table that displays the complete repayment process of a loan. It lists every scheduled payment from the first payment until the loan is fully paid.
Each row of an amortisation schedule typically includes:
| Information | Description |
|---|---|
| Payment Number | The order of each loan payment |
| Payment Amount | The total amount paid during each period |
| Principal | The amount that reduces the loan balance |
| Interest | The cost charged by the lender |
| Remaining Balance | The loan amount left after payment |
At the beginning of a loan, a larger portion of each payment usually goes toward interest because the outstanding balance is higher. As the loan balance decreases, more of each payment is applied toward the principal.

Amortisation Formula Explained
The calculator uses the standard loan payment formula.
Loan Payment Formula:
P=L×(1+r)n−1r(1+r)n
Where:
| Symbol | Meaning |
|---|---|
| P | Periodic payment amount |
| L | Original loan amount |
| r | Interest rate per payment period |
| n | Total number of payments |
Calculating Periodic Interest Rate
The annual interest rate must be converted into a rate for each payment period.
Formula:Periodic Rate=Payment FrequencyAnnual Interest Rate
Example:
Annual interest rate = 6%
Monthly payments:6%÷12=0.5%
The monthly interest rate becomes 0.005 in decimal form.
Total Payments Formula
Total Payments=Loan Term×Payment Frequency
Example:
30-year loan with monthly payments:30×12=360
The borrower makes 360 payments.
Total Amount Paid Formula
Total Paid=Payment Amount×Total Payments
Total Interest Formula
Total Interest=Total Paid−Loan Amount
This shows the total cost of borrowing money.
Example Amortisation Calculation
Let’s consider a sample loan.
Loan Details:
| Loan Information | Value |
|---|---|
| Loan Amount | $100,000 |
| Interest Rate | 5% |
| Loan Term | 10 Years |
| Payment Frequency | Monthly |
Step 1: Calculate Number of Payments
10×12=120
Total payments:
120 payments
Step 2: Calculate Monthly Payment
Using the amortisation formula:
Monthly payment ≈ $1,060.66
Step 3: Calculate Total Paid
1060.66×120
Total amount paid:
$127,279.20
Step 4: Calculate Interest
127279.20−100000
Total interest:
$27,279.20
The amortisation schedule will show how each monthly payment reduces the balance.
Understanding Principal and Interest Payments
Every loan payment consists of two components:
Principal Payment
The principal is the amount that reduces your outstanding loan balance.
Example:
If your loan balance is $100,000 and you pay $500 toward principal, your new balance becomes:
$99,500
Interest Payment
Interest is the cost of borrowing money.
Early loan payments usually contain more interest because interest is calculated on the remaining balance.
As the balance decreases, interest charges decrease and more money goes toward principal.

Monthly vs Bi-Weekly vs Weekly Payments
Payment frequency can affect how quickly a loan is paid.
| Frequency | Advantages |
|---|---|
| Monthly | Simple and most common option |
| Bi-Weekly | Can reduce repayment time for some loans |
| Weekly | Allows smaller frequent payments |
Some borrowers choose bi-weekly payments because making payments every two weeks can result in additional payments each year compared with a traditional monthly schedule.
